**Support Worker Position Description **(but not limited to):

- Support NDIS participants to engage in activities and tasks including capacity building, in home support and community access within the South Eastern area of Victoria
- Support NDIS participants to access the community.
- Work in accordance with Step As One Disability Services' medication administration policy, work health and safety procedures and participant right's policies including privacy and confidentiality.
- Monitor the safety and well-being of the participant and report any concerns to the Practice Lead.
- Ensure completion of appropriate documentation such as participant progress notes, incident reports and goal attainment using the Step As One Client Management System.
- Work with directly with participants, family, relevant stakeholders and other professionals to support the participants NDIS goals and individual SMART goals.
- Undertake relevant participant specific and mandatory training modules as required to maintain NDIS practice competency requirements.
- Actively contribute to a team environment through open communication, participation in regular team meetings, planning processes and professional development /supervision.
- Provide back up and support to other staff, as necessary.
- Take reasonable care for his or her own health and safety.
- Report any quality and safety incident or hazards at work immediately to the Practice Lead.
- Carry out their roles and responsibilities as detailed in the relevant policies and processes.

**Competencies and experience**
- Experience working with children, young people or adults who present with complex disability who display behaviours of concern including aggression and violence (mandatory)
- Experience working with people with disability who have been involved in the criminal justice system (preferred)
- Genuine passion for the field of work (mandatory)
- Clear, fluent written and verbal English language skills (mandatory)
- Demonstrated ability to work with mínimal supervision (mandatory)
- Strong engagement, enthusiasm, resilience and self care.(mandatory)
- Experience to medication administration or willing to be trained (preferred)
- Understanding of Behaviour Support implementation and restrictive practice (mandatory)
